The family of the leader “Sadat” arrives at the memorial to commemorate the October victory.. Photos

A short while ago, the family of the late leader, Mohamed Anwar El-Sadat, arrived at the memorial to the martyrs of the armed forces in Nasr City, to commemorate the 49th anniversary of the glorious October victories.

The family laid a wreath at the tomb of the late leader and recited Al-Fatihah, amid the public presence and chants of “Long live Egypt”.

A number of citizens were keen to attend the memorial headquarters, read Al-Fatihah and celebrate the 49th anniversary of the glorious October victory, raising Egyptian flags and chanting “Long live Egypt” and national anthems.

Today marks the 49th anniversary of the glorious October victory, and the Egyptian state commemorates the great victory that restored the dignity of the Egyptian people through war, which is considered among the greatest historical events in the modern era.
